Describe your teaching style: My classes are enjoyable…fun and social. My girls look forward
to coming to class. I try to make everyone feel like they are working out with friends
Anything else you’d like to share? I love teaching and doing pilates. I always demonstrate because watching people do pilates gets me in the mood to contract that powerhouse. I don’t call out people when they do it wrong- I remind everyone. I also do the same “flow” or progression of positions in each class, altering the actual exercises in each position. Except the side series which I am a stickler for consistency. I am also into music and I think that a big part of the enjoyment of my class comes from the soundtrack. Sometimes people sing along…I encourage that
